PS 1702 - ANALYSIS OF POLITICAL VARIABLESMinimum Credits: 3 Maximum Credits: 3 This course introduces students to the methods and techniques of scientific inquiry in political science. It is designed to help students read and understand empirical social science research on both academic and policy issues. During the course, students will learn how to collect and analyze data and will receive instruction on the University of Pittsburgh computer system using batch and interactive statistical programs. Academic Career: Undergraduate Course Component: Lecture Grade Component: LG/SNC Elective Basis
